Jacquie Kinman Commits to FIU!!!

Jacquie Kinman has verbally committed to Florida International University (FIU).

Jacquie on choosing FIU, “Choosing a college is one of the biggest decisions a person can make in life but I saw so many benefits to being an FIU Student that I made my decision early.   FIU has a beautiful campus, the majors that I want to study and apartment style dorms, which I love.  FIU also has a great swimming program of which I am excited to be a part.  I believe the team and coaches will be a great group of people with whom to share my college journey.  I can’t wait to go to FIU!  GO PANTHERS!”

Jacquie’s best times in her major events are as follows; 50 Freestyle (24.77) (24.20 relay), 100 Freestyle (53.73), 100 Breaststroke (1:05.43) and 200 Breaststroke (2:32.61).  She looks to factor into FIU’s Breaststroke and Sprint groups while having the potential to be a part of 4 relays.  Jacquie will finalize her comittment to FIU by signing a National Letter of Intent during the early signing period in mid November.
